In 1841, Horace C Gilbert entered the world in Connecticut, born to Horace S Gilbert And Harriett Gilbert. In 1850, Horace C Gilbert resided in New London, New London, Connecticut, USA. In 1860, Horace C Gilbert resided in Waterford, Waterford, New London, Connecticut, USA. Horace C Gilbert married Ellen F Gilbert, and had children including Mary E Gilbert. Horace C Gilbert passed away in 1918 in New London, New London County, Connecticut, United States of America.
